The Dalton School is a school building in New York City, Downstate New York located on East 89th Street. The Dalton School is situated nearby to Immanuel Lutheran Church.
The Dalton School, originally the Children's University School, is a private, coeducational college preparatory school in New York City and a member of both the Ivy Preparatory School League and the New York Interschool. The Dalton School, founded by Helen Parkhurst in New York City in 1919, was one of the important Progressive schools created in the early part of the twentieth century and the home of the internationally famous Dalton Plan.
